Samsung’s upcoming Galaxy S26 series is shaping up to be the brand’s thinnest flagship lineup ever. A fresh leak from trusted sources, shared via overseas tech site Sammy Guru, reveals that all three models in the S26 family will be slimmer than their predecessors — without compromising on features.

Three Models, One Slimmer Future
The Galaxy S26 series will include:
- Galaxy S26 Pro
- Galaxy S26 Edge
- Galaxy S26 Ultra
According to the leak, here’s how the thickness compares to the current Galaxy S25 models:
| Model | S26 Thickness | S25 Thickness | Difference |
| Galaxy S26 Pro | 6.7mm | 7.2mm | -0.5mm |
| Galaxy S26 Edge | 5.5mm | 5.8mm | -0.3mm |
| Galaxy S26 Ultra | 7.8mm | 8.2mm | -0.4mm |
S26 Edge — A Contender for the World’s Thinnest Smartphone
The Galaxy S26 Edge stands out with its ultra‑slim 5.5mm profile. If this measurement holds true in the final product, Samsung could once again claim the title of world’s thinnest smartphone.
✏ S Pen Stays — For Now
Despite the slimmer build, the Galaxy S26 Ultra will still include the S Pen — a relief for fans who rely on Samsung’s stylus for productivity and creativity. Interestingly, early rumors suggest that the Galaxy S27 Ultra might drop the S Pen, but for the 2026 model year, it’s here to stay.
🛠 Prototype Specs — Almost Final
The leaked dimensions are reportedly based on prototype units. While small adjustments could be made before launch, insiders claim the measurements are “almost final.”
Launch Timeline
Samsung is expected to officially announce the Galaxy S26 series in January 2026, with availability likely soon after.
